Netradyne Raises $90M in Series D Funding

-

Netradyne

Netradyne, a San Diego, CA-based SaaS provider of artificial intelligence (AI) and edge computing solutions, raised $90M Series D funding.

The round was led by Point72 Private Investments with participation from Qualcomm Ventures and Pavilion Capital.

The company intends to use the funds to accelerate its growth trajectory through strategic investment in R&D, enhanced go-to-market investments, and global expansion.

Founded in 2015 by Avneesh Agrawal (CEO) and David Julian (CTO), Netradyne is a provider of AI-powered fleet safety and video telematics solutions. Its flagship product, Driverā€¢i, delivers HD video safety technology empowered by advanced AI.

Netradyne has over 800 employees globally in offices in San Francisco and Bangalore, India, and serves customers across the United States, Canada, Mexico, Germany, the U.K., Australia, New Zealand, and India.
